Stone siding repair services involve restoring and maintaining the exterior stone surfaces of a property, ensuring they remain both attractive and functional. Over time, natural stone can develop issues such as cracks, chips, or loose sections due to weather exposure, settling, or general aging. Skilled service providers assess the condition of the stone, identify areas needing attention, and perform repairs that may include filling cracks, re-securing loose stones, or replacing damaged sections. Proper repair helps preserve the structural integrity of the siding and prevents further deterioration that could lead to more costly damage in the future.

Many common problems can be addressed through stone siding repair, including cracks caused by freeze-thaw cycles, mortar deterioration, and staining or discoloration from environmental exposure. Loose or falling stones can pose safety risks, while water infiltration through damaged areas can lead to interior issues such as mold or rot. Repairing these issues not only improves the appearance of the property but also enhances its durability and weather resistance. Homeowners often seek these services when they notice visible damage, water leaks, or signs of aging on their stone exteriors.

The overview below groups typical Stone Siding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mount Airy,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or stone siding repairs such as patching or replacing individual stones,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.

Medium-Size Projects - Larger repair jobs, including sections of siding or partial replacements, often cost between $600 and $2,500. These projects are common and can vary based on the size of the area and complexity of the work.

Full Siding Replacement - Replacing entire sections or the full stone siding can range from $2,500 to $6,000 or more. Larger, more involved projects tend to reach the higher end of this spectrum, especially with premium materials or intricate designs.

Complete Home Siding Overhaul - Complete siding replacement or extensive restoration projects can exceed $10,000, depending on the size of the property and scope of work. These are less common but represent the upper tier of typical costs for comprehensive stone siding services.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that stone siding needs repair? Visible cracks, loose stones, water infiltration, or deterioration of mortar are typical indicators that stone siding may require attention from local contractors.

Can stone siding repairs help improve the appearance of a home? Yes, repairing damaged or aged stone siding can restore its aesthetic appeal and enhance the overall look of a property.

Is it possible to match existing stone siding during repairs? Skilled local service providers can often match the color and texture of existing stone siding to ensure a seamless repair.

What types of issues do stone siding repairs typically address? Repairs usually focus on fixing cracks, replacing damaged stones, re-mortaring joints, and addressing water damage or structural concerns.

How do local contractors typically handle stone siding repair projects? They assess the damage, prepare the surface, carefully replace or repair stones, and ensure proper sealing to maintain durability and appearance.
